Working Principles

The MPQ4559DQ-AEC1-LF-P operates as a synchronous step-down converter. It takes an input voltage and efficiently converts it to a lower output voltage using high-frequency switching. The integrated control circuitry ensures stable and regulated output voltage while providing various protection features.
